Your Shoot On Sight Threshold?
Dingus (DayZ) replied to Taggert1313's topic in DayZ Mod General Discussion
This is my procedure for encounters with strangers. Short Range (bump into them in the woods or just not paying attention) At this point they must have little interest in a fight, they aren't shooting yet. 1. Immediately take cover. 2. Direct Coms, ask clearly regarding their hostility a. If there is movement but no response ----------------------------------> FIRE b. No response, but no movement, wait longer i. Still nothing ---------------------------------------------------------------> FIRE 3. Response is friendly, negotiate terms to have a safe separation a. Refusal or silence ----------------------------------------------------------> FIRE 4. Separate and wish safe journeys 5. Stop somewhere and wait a few to see if I'm being followed. Medium to Long Range (scouting or playing overwatch) 1. Are they in a sniping position that threatens me or my teammates? Can't risk it. -> FIRE 2. Are they running in a direction away from me or my teammates? Let go but watch. 3. Are they running towards my teammates position? a. Alert team to take defensive position, team will alert target through direct coms to stay away. i. Watching the target, if he listens and leaves, cool. Maybe even some friendly banter. ii. If he continues on his path -------------------------------------------------------------> FIRE 4. Are they running towards me? Can't risk it. -----------------------------------------------> FIRE I know these aren't the perfect or most fair set of guidelines, but it has kept me and my team safe, and kept our murders low. Following these guidelines, for the last month, we have only ever gotten 5 murders between all of us and 3 bandit kills. I don't like getting murders, but who knows if they were bandits in the making or respawning bandits. I just don't and can't know for sure. I try my best to give the benefit of the doubt. Most altercations are completely avoided with active use of direct coms. Most people I encounter are not looking for trouble. -

If you got shot, you probably have "shock" which will give you a 5 minutes unconscious timer to bleed out in. This is to prevent people d/cing to avoid combat. I'm not sure how bleeding works exactly, but I have had some bleeds go a lot faster than others, so I cannot predict how much time you have to bleed out. I think it may work in a stacked nature, like taking multiple attacks and bleeding from multiple wounds. I really don't know though. Most often I lose about 1k blood during the process of bandaging.
